What is a data correction?
A Data Correction job involves reviewing, identifying, and fixing errors in data to ensure accuracy and consistency. Professionals in this role work with databases, spreadsheets, or digital records to correct typos, missing information, or formatting issues. They may also verify data against original sources and ensure compliance with company or industry standards. Strong attention to detail and proficiency with data management tools are essential for success in this role.

What You Will Do
Pratt & Whitney is seeking a Senior Manager, Data Issue Containment to lead a dedicated cross-functional team responsible for maintaining airworthiness, flight safety, and system reliability across the global F135 fleet.
This role is ideal for leaders capable of influencing non-direct report personnel to collaborate on projects that identify weaknesses between explicit group responsibilities. It will best suit someone with a background in systems engineering, military engine programs, or complex aerospace sustainment environments who thrive in technical, highly collaborative, and safety-focused environments.
-
The Data Integrity Assurance Team serves as a core flight safety function — identifying, containing, and eliminating data integrity issues that could impact fleet readiness or airworthiness. Your work directly affects the safety of pilots, the reliability of the F135, and the confidence of the international warfighter community.
-
This is a strategic technical leadership role with high visibility to executive leadership, the F-35 Joint Program Office (JPO), government customers, and engineering functions across the Military Engines portfolio. You will be at the forefront of identifying and remediating erroneous data within Pratt and Whitney and Military Engine Customer data systems

Cross-Functional Technical Leadership
-
Lead and integrate escape managers, incident investigators, and data monitoring/correction teams. Drive a cohesive, systems-level approach to data integrity issue identification, bounding, correction, and communication.
-
Root Cause & Fault Analysis
-
Oversee investigations of data integrity incidents, including evaluation of causal factors, fault-tree analysis, and determination of required corrective actions. Work closely with engineering, quality, logistics, and sustainment SMEs to validate technical findings.
-
Fleet-Level Systems Thinking
-
Direct population bounding assessments across the F135 fleet, applying systems engineering principles to evaluate read‑across implications and ensure issues are thoroughly contained.
-
Time‑Phased Corrective Action Planning
-
Develop prioritized, sustainable plans for monitoring and correcting data disconnects. Ensure actions are integrated across P&W systems, customer systems, and fleet management tools.
-
Data Quality and Product Safety Stewardship
-
Enforce robust controls on data integrity within the broader product safety and quality governance framework. Shepherd issues through full lifecycle correction processes across internal and external sustainment systems.
-
High‑Visibility Stakeholder Communication
-
Deliver clear, concise briefings to internal leadership, F135 program management, and JPO/government partners. Present issue status, metrics, dashboards, burndown charts, investigations, and containment plans.

Pratt & Whitney has a long history of leadership and innovation in the field of aviation propulsion. Our story begins in the 1920s and has flourished throughout the decades. We have continuously transformed and reinvented our businesses to offer superior products and services to our customers. In 1925, the Pratt & Whitney Aircraft Company was founded by Frederick B. Rentschler, pioneer of the air-cooled radial engine design which enabled unprecedented power-to-weight ratio. Its first engine, the R-1340 Wasp engine, transformed military and commercial aviation and is still in use today. In 1928, the Canadian division of the Pratt & Whitney Aircraft Company was established. In 1944, Pratt & Whitney began its gas turbine and jet propulsion initiative. The company constructed a wind tunnel, laboratory and engineering center to support our allies’ efforts in World War II. In 1945, wartime production included more than 300,000 Pratt & Whitney engines, touted by service members as extremely dependable – a legacy that continues today. From there, Pratt & Whitney continued to design and innovate more powerful, agile, and reliable engines becoming a leader in the aerospace industry. Today, Pratt & Whitney has more than 85,000 engines in service and more than 16,000 customers worldwide.
